Hi, it’s Patrik Hutzel from intensivecarehotline.com with another quick tip for families in intensive care.
So, Brian asks, “My mom is 80 and she’s in ICU on BIPAP and she can’t have anything to eat and drink. Do you know why?” Yes, that is a quick question to a quick answer.
So, when someone is on BIPAP (bilevel positive airway pressure) in ICU for respiratory failure, the risk for aspiration pneumonia is pretty high. So, that means the BIPAP mask is on the face, putting a lot of pressure in the lungs and often in the stomach as well and therefore, the risk for vomiting and nausea is high. And if there’s vomiting and your mom would be aspirating water or food into the lungs, that means she’s very likely to end up intubated and, on the ventilator, and in an induced coma. So therefore, that’s the reason why she won’t have anything to eat and drink.
Now, I hope they are still giving your mom nutrition. She should be having a TPN infusion via central line or a PICC (Peripherally inserted central catheter) line. TPN stands for Total Parenteral Nutrition, also known as intravenous nutrition. And it might be indicated in a situation like that. So, your mother is not going to be starved because she will need energy to get off the BIPAP.
